While it might be tempting to simply look up answers to Kumon worksheets, using YouTube as a learning tool rather than a shortcut is vital for genuine progress.Focus on Understanding, Not Just Answers
The real value of Kumon lies in mastering each step thoroughly, not just completing worksheets quickly. When using YouTube tutorials, try to watch the problem-solving process carefully. Pause the video and attempt the problem yourself before watching the solution. This approach reinforces learning and builds problem-solving skills.Choose Reputable Channels

Addressing Academic Integrity and Encouraging Independent Learning
One important aspect of using Kumon Level I answers on YouTube is ensuring that students don’t become overly reliant on external help. The Kumon method emphasizes independent learning and self-correction, which are essential skills for long-term academic success.Tips for Parents and Educators
- Monitor Usage: Ensure children watch videos to understand concepts, not just to copy answers.
- Discuss the Content: After watching a video, ask your child to explain what they learned in their own words.
- Encourage Practice: Reinforce learning with additional practice problems that aren’t covered in the videos.
